ComparisonSettings 枚举
定义
重要
一些信息与预发行产品相关,相应产品在发行之前可能会进行重大修改。 对于此处提供的信息,Microsoft 不作任何明示或暗示的担保。
描述可与 CompareTo(ManagementBaseObject, ComparisonSettings)一起使用的对象比较模式。 请注意,这些值可以组合在一起。
此枚举支持其成员值的按位组合。
public enum class ComparisonSettings
[System.Flags]
public enum ComparisonSettings
[<System.Flags>]
type ComparisonSettings =
Public Enum ComparisonSettings
- 继承
- 属性
字段
| 名称 | 值 | 说明 |
|---|---|---|
| IncludeAll | 0 | 比较比较对象的所有元素的模式。 值:0。 |
| IgnoreQualifiers | 1 | 比较对象的模式,忽略 限定符。 值:1。 |
| IgnoreObjectSource | 2 | 与其他对象相比,忽略对象的源(即服务器和它们来自的命名空间)的模式。 值:2。 |
| IgnoreDefaultValues | 4 | 忽略属性默认值的模式。 仅当比较类时,此值才有意义。 值:4。 |
| IgnoreClass | 8 | 假设要比较的对象是同一类的实例的模式。 因此,此值仅导致实例相关信息的比较。 使用此标志优化性能。 如果对象不是同一类,则结果未定义。 值:8。 |
| IgnoreCase | 16 | 以不区分大小写的方式比较字符串值的模式。 这适用于字符串和限定符值。 无论是否指定此标志,始终以不区分大小写的方式比较属性和限定符名称。 值:16。 |
| IgnoreFlavor | 32 | 忽略限定符 口味的模式。 此标志仍考虑限定符值,但忽略传播规则和替代限制等风格区别。 值:32。 |